Prairie Moraine County Park is a scenic Wisconsin natural area near Madison that showcases Wisconsin’s native prairie and glacial moraine landscapes. It’s a pleasant place to enjoy the outdoors, and it’s not as well known as some parks in the area, so it’s often much less crowded. Here’s what you’ll find at Prairie Moraine County Park.

Prairie Moraine County Park is located near the community of Verona, just a short drive from Madison. Its convenient location makes it easily accessible for both locals and visitors.

The park showcases a mix of prairie and moraine landscapes, offering diverse habitats and stunning natural features. The prairie areas are filled with tall grasses, colorful wildflowers, and native plant species.

Visitors can explore the park's trails, traverse the hills, and experience the tranquility of the open prairie.

The park’s rolling terrain features large glacial moraines. They were created by glacial activity thousands of year ago, and today, they offer picturesque vistas.

Prairie Moraine County Park offers several well-maintained trails that wind through the property. Hikers, nature lovers, and birdwatchers will find a perfect hike: enjoy a leisurely walk or

a more challenging trek through the prairie.

The park is more than a recreation spot. It plays an essential role in preserving and restoring native prairie habitats. There are ongoing conservation efforts that aim to protect the park's natural resources, while restoring native plant species and promoting biodiversity.
